Full Metal Beltby Evil_MunkyComment: I find this an uncomfortable composition, this curl away from the camera, and only really suggested by focus - I would try to shoot it so that that movement was at least in the two dimensions you actually have available in a photograph, that would lead the eye more successfully, I think. Good work on the metal texture. |

The Golden Wallby tyt2000Comment: excellently done. The fan of the light really aids the composition, whilst never detroying the impact of that texture. real movement of light through the frame too. Looks like a floor and rotated image to me (no bad thing). Good colour too, not overwhelming the central idea of the shot. |

The Enduranceby GPComment: Like the suggestion of your title very much. Would like to have seen more definition in these surfaces, which is just a function of the moment of light you've employed. The patterning of the sets isn't enough alone to hold my interest, whereas the depiction of the surface texture migh have added that element. |

Lamp Shade Labyrinthby ozaibakComment: Interesting abstract - though as with very many shots here its subject is patterning arther than texture: I get no sense of the three-dimensionality of this subject here. Like the exposure very much though, and the detail is excellent. |

Duck and Forest Floorby newtune3Comment: very muted light here - works well to bring out the red of the thing's (whatever you call the beak surround) face. Not a great deal of impression of texture however - which is the downside of that quality of light. Your positioning of teh duck's head in frame leaves something to eb desired for me: it's very central, and makes for an odd look to the overall composition, especially with the boidy going out of frame like that. |
